      <content:encoded xmlns="http://purl.org/rss/1.0/modules/content/"><![CDATA[<p><strong>The US is ready to restart <a rel="noopener noreferrer" target="_blank" class="link--external" href="https://www.reuters.com/world/iran/">attacks on Iran</a> if a deal cannot be reached, US Defence Secretary Pete Hegseth ​said on Saturday, as negotiators from Washington and Tehran worked ‌to bridge major differences blocking an agreement.</strong></p>
<p>“Our ability to recommence if necessary…we are more than capable,” Hegseth said in Singapore.</p>
<p>“Our stockpiles are more than ​suited for that, both there and around the globe, ​so we’re in a very good place,” he added.</p>
<p>Hegseth, ⁠speaking at the <a rel="noopener noreferrer" target="_blank" class="link--external" href="https://www.reuters.com/world/china/pentagon-chief-urges-allies-boost-defence-spending-amid-alarm-over-chinas-2026-05-30/">Shangri-La Dialogue</a>, Asia’s premier forum for defence leaders, ​militaries and diplomats, said the US has not turned its back ​on the Asia-Pacific region despite being engaged in conflict with Iran.</p>
<p>“We can do two things at one time. We’re super-charging our defence industrial base so ​that we’re building 2X, 3X, 4X the munitions very soon ​to ensure that all of our (operations) plans are properly funded throughout the world,” ‌he ⁠said.</p>
<p>The Pentagon chief said President Donald Trump was “patient” and wants to make a “great deal” that ensures Iran does not get a nuclear weapon.</p>
<p>On Friday, Trump said he would meet in a secure ​White House room ​to make a “<a rel="noopener noreferrer" target="_blank" class="link--external" href="https://www.reuters.com/world/middle-east/iran-calls-actions-not-words-after-us-officials-say-peace-deal-is-near-2026-05-29/">final ⁠determination</a>” on a proposal to end the Iran war, which would extend an early-April truce for ​another 60 days, giving negotiators time to forge ​a ⁠permanent end to the conflict.</p>
<p>The war launched by the US and Israel on February 28 has killed thousands of people, mainly in ⁠Iran and ​Lebanon, and caused global economic pain ​by pushing up energy prices due to Iran’s effective closure of the Strait of ​Hormuz.</p>
